Q: The roof-terrace door on Level 6 keeps jamming — what do I do? A: Known issue; Facilities has a repair scheduled. Push firmly at the top corner while turning the handle. If it still won't open for an event setup, the maintenance keypad beside the frame will release the latch with the bypass code below.

door code, tajof-kageg: bdg-QVDCE-3

### Step 2: Switch to the shared connection pool

Heads up, plugin authors: as of Burrowbase 4.0, plugins no longer open their own database connections. Everything goes through the shared Poolkeeper layer, which hands out leases and reclaims idle ones aggressively. If your plugin held long-lived connections, refactor now — Poolkeeper will close them out from under you. Your plugin manifest must declare pool expectations matching the host defaults, which are the following.

service settings:
[holath]
host = holath.novacio.corp
user = holath_svc
database = holath_prod

## Background: The Planner Regression in Thornquist 3.1

As a new reviewer, you should understand why we scrutinize changes to the cost model. In 3.1, a seemingly minor tweak to join-order estimation caused certain mid-size analytical queries to choose nested-loop plans, inflating latencies tenfold in production. We now require plan-diff output attached to any PR touching the planner, plus benchmark results from the standard suite. The full regression writeup, including the flawed assumption and its fix, is on the internal page below.

runbook for tagug-hafog: https://jira.lumiclabs.internal/projects/pages/pages/9773c0d8

[ ] Reservoir run — grab the cooler of water samples from Pellbrook Reservoir intake shed, twelve bottles, all labelled by the field crew already. Keep them chilled and upright; the lab at Greyfen gets cranky about shaken sediment. Drop-off needs to happen same day or the batch is void. One confidential bit about the courier hand-over goes right under this:

drop instructions, bahif-bahip: the norax feniel courier leaves the drumir kaseth rusir ledger at gate 1983 under passcode 849948